Creative Commons.org Creative Commons.org

Creative Commons offers innovative intellectual property strategies and licenses as alternatives to full-fledged copyright to enable citizens of the Internet to share their work -- and the power to reuse, modify, and distribute their work -- with others on generous terms (such as "Some rights reserved" or even "No rights reserved").
